584 Civil Servants Get Retirement Certificates
By P Marilyn

Bandar Seri Begawan - Retirement certificates were given to 584 retired officers and staff from the government sector yesterday during a presentation held at Dewan Muhibbah, Brunei-Muara District Office.

The event was held for retired government officers and staff from Division II, III IV and V for the Brunei-Muara District in conjunction with the l3r' Civil Service Day this year.

The event began with a speech by Dato Paduka Awg Hj Md Yussop bin Bakar, Brunei-Muara District Officer. On hand to present the certificates to the recipients was Dato Paduka Hj Saifon bin Hj Awg Besar, Director General of Civil Service, who represented the guest of honour, Dato Paduka Awg Hj Kamis bin Hj Tamin, Permanent Secretary at the Prime Minister's Office.

The event also saw the presentation of a complaints/ suggestion box, a move initiated by the Management Service Department to support the Civil Service Day's theme this year, "Perkhidmatan Awam Mesra Pelanggan". Management Service Director, Awg Sa Bali bin Abas, presented the box to the Brunei-Muara District Officer.

The setting up of the suggestion box is aimed at creating a channel of communication whereby members of the public can voice their suggestions, complaints or appreciation on services provided by the government agency.

It is a proactive step taken by the Management Service Department to bring members of the public closer to civil service and also to develop good governance while identifying problems within the civil service and seeking methods to resolve them.  -- Courtesy of Borneo Bulletin
